I see this Broncos team really close to being a very good team, but I see the following weaknesses:
QB - Flacco holds the ball too long at times and seems to wear cement shoes each week. The game plans may have not helped him a lot but he could and should be better.

LT - Bolles is a penalty waiting to happen on any given play.

RG - Ron Leary is about the same place as Bolles on penalties.

TE - We have guys with potential but not anyone that scares anyone at this time. Fant has been a little disappointing in the fact that he has dropped too many balls. This maybe in part due to still adjusting to the NFL game and having to think his way through plays instead of just playing.

CB - Is an issue due to depth. We have yet to see Callahan put a uniform on, Bausby was playing pretty well before he was injured, and now we are down to the other Harris and Dawson. While I think they have played ok, they are really hurt by Chris Harris Jr. on the other side so every mistake is magnified.


QB, LT, RG, and TE are what they are. Maybe this next week we can move Wilkinson to RG with James likely to return. At some point we may try Jake Rodgers at LT, but I don’t think that is coming soon.

For TE I would be interested in giving Fumagali a chance as the blocking TE but again that is probably not coming soon.

At QB I think Flacco has 2 weeks or Lock will be named the starter after the bye week.

CB might get better as Callahan should be getting close to returning or one would hope.

Did I miss any areas of concern from a players perspective where a change may need to be made?

While it's not the greatest weakness, I feel we could use an upgrade at punter, and as a result, our punt coverage has been inconsistent .. this is all compounded by the fact that the anemic offense cannot generate drives on a consistent basis, losing yards on bland first down running plays, driven 10 yards back by holding penalties, etc …

When you've got a mediocre punter constantly punting from inside our own 30, that not going to help win many games …

I think Wadman's lack of hangtime is a big factor in these huge punt returns we've given up … We need a boomer, and Wadman hasn't been much of one, esp considering where he's punting -- Mile High ..

While I was not expecting the second coming of Peyton Manning as far as leadership and offensive potency, Flacco has been a disappointment, esp in the leadership and fire category .. He is a statue back there, and it should not be downplayed how important it is for a QB to at least be able to extend a play or pick up a 1st down when there are obvious lanes up the middle ..

The only drive vs KC that yielded points was that opening drive, which was aided by two 3rd down KC penalties … That first drive would have died scoreless had in not been for the penalties, but that just illustrates the fine line between a punt and a TD -- how one 3rd conversion will make or break a drive, and ultimately, a game ..

We need a QB who can create that one needed 3rd down conversion … I'm not saying we need Lamar Jackson or Randall Cunningham, but someone who can at least be a threat to keep a drive going ...

We cannot hang on to Flacco all season and have a replay of Osweiler or Lynch in that we keep a potential QBOTF sitting on the bench … The sooner the better we find out what we have in Lock ..

Flacco's choke in the KC game turned my stomach and there is no way we can count on him considering the failures at LT …

Just looked up the stats, and Wadman has a miserable 38.6 net avg, which is 2nd worst in the NFL

That is unforgivable considering where he is punting half his games ...

That like saying if Wadman is punting from the 20 in, the opposing team gets the ball near FG range without even running another play ..

This will wear down and demoralize any defense
